About Me

I am a psychologist and psychotherapist with over 20 years of professional experience. In my work, I value presence, honesty, and respect for each person’s individual pace. I see therapy as a carefully held relationship, where trust, emotional safety, and confidentiality are essential. My approach is integrative and trauma-informed. I work attentively with emotions, bodily responses, and relational dynamics, staying grounded in what is happening in the present moment. I am guided by ethical practice, clarity, and care, offering a steady and supportive therapeutic presence that helps clients develop greater self-awareness, resilience, and inner stability over time.

Services


I specialize in working with anxiety, chronic stress, and emotional overwhelm; relationship difficulties including attachment and boundary issues; and the effects of trauma. I support clients who experience heightened reactivity, emotional numbness, persistent tension, or difficulties feeling safe and connected. My work also includes support through life transitions, recovery from overwhelming or traumatic experiences, and the development of emotional regulation and self-stability. Therapy is individualized and grounded in an integrative, trauma-informed approach.
